Overview of ApiFlash

The ApiFlash API lets you capture website screenshots programmatically. It's a Chrome-based screenshot API for developers, ideal for automating the process of taking snapshots of web pages for archiving, performance monitoring, or visual verification. import { axios } from "@pipedream/platform"
export default defineComponent({
  props: {
    apiflash: {
      type: "app",
      app: "apiflash",
    }
  },
  async run({steps, $}) {
    return await axios($, {
      url: `https://api.apiflash.com/v1/urltoimage`,
      params: {
        access_key: `${this.apiflash.$auth.access_key}`,
        url: `https://google.com`,
      },
    })
  },
})

package main

import (
	"fmt"

	pd "github.com/PipedreamHQ/pipedream-go"
)

func main() {
	// Access previous step data using pd.Steps
	fmt.Println(pd.Steps)

	// Export data using pd.Export
	data := make(map[string]interface{})
	data["name"] = "Luke"
	pd.Export("data", data)
}
